Solution for 2x^2-50x=83 equation:



2x^2-50x=83
We move all terms to the left:
2x^2-50x-(83)=0
a = 2; b = -50; c = -83;
Δ = b2-4ac
Δ = -502-4·2·(-83)
Δ = 3164
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

The end solution:
$\sqrt{\Delta}=\sqrt{3164}=\sqrt{4*791}=\sqrt{4}*\sqrt{791}=2\sqrt{791}$
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-50)-2\sqrt{791}}{2*2}=\frac{50-2\sqrt{791}}{4} $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-50)+2\sqrt{791}}{2*2}=\frac{50+2\sqrt{791}}{4} $
